VIN, RON to GND -0.3V to 43.5V
EN, FB, SS to GND -0.3V to 7V
Junction Temperature 150°C
Storage Temperature Range -65°C to 150°C
ESD Susceptibility(Note 2) ± 2 kV

Operating Ratings (Note 1)
V
IN
6V to 42V
EN 0V to 6.5V
Operation Junction Temperature −40°C to 125°C
